New blog post: Tooling for CSP. CSP is the cubesat space protocol. It is a network protocol used in cubesat buses, RF communications, and groundstations. Here I showcase some tooling to perform CSP network performance analysis and debugging that I have open sourced. There is a tool called csp-iperf that does throughput testing by using CSP ping packets, and a csp-ping-server that can be used in combination with that tool to reply to these packets.

A screenshot of a terminal where we can see csp-iperf running and showing TX and RX rates and packet counts, round trip time measurements, and number of lost packets.

Some asteroids aren't rocks. They are rubble heaps. This makes sense when you think about it. These asteroids may have never been a part of a large terrestrial like body with gravity like earth. They are just loosely held together by their own modest mass.

For some reason I find this revelation creepy. I suppose I think about trying to land on the surface and just sinking ...
